Yippee!! I've finally finished my mum's chevron zig zag quilt! I slacked off for a few days but blasted through the binding on Sunday, and managed to capture some great photo's of it in the wonderful weather we had over the weekend :) 
     I haven't had a chance to give it to her yet, so I hope she likes it! Although she does generally like everything I make, but that's their job, right!? ;) 




I combined a range of pink, red and predominantly white background colour choices to give it a cohesive feel, including some of my favourite prints by Pam Kitty Love, Cath Kidston, Liberty and a mix of others from my stash. I backed it in Kona Pearl Pink, which is a great neutral pink colour to create a clean finish, along with a stripe binding to finish :) 

Ok so this is my second quilt in two months, which is really quick for me! I don't like setting 'sewing targets' for myself, but I would be thrilled if I could make a quilt a month!!
